/* ==============================
   FOOTER.CSS
   Estilos do rodapé do site.
   4 colunas: marca, contato, horário/endereço, redes sociais
   + barra inferior com copyright e créditos
   ============================== */

/* ================================================================
   FOOTER: Rodapé principal
   ================================================================ */

.informacoes-da-empresa-contato-horario-endereco-e-youtube_rodape-escuro {
  background-color: var(--color-brand-dark-navy);
  color: var(--color-text-on-dark);
  padding: var(--spacing-3xl) 0 0;
}

/* Garante que todos os links do footer herdem a cor clara,
   sobrescrevendo o 'a { color: gold }' definido em base.css */
.informacoes-da-empresa-contato-horario-endereco-e-youtube_rodape-escuro a {
  color: var(--color-text-on-dark);
}

.informacoes-da-empresa-contato-horario-endereco-e-youtube_rodape-escuro a:hover {
  color: var(--color-brand-gold);
}

/* ---- Grid de 4 colunas ---- */
.marca-contato-horario-endereco-e-redes-sociais_quatro-colunas-do-rodape {
  display: grid;
  grid-template-columns: 1.5fr 1fr 1.5fr 1fr;
  gap: var(--spacing-xl);
  padding-bottom: var(--spacing-3xl);
}

/* ---- Coluna genérica ---- */
.titulo-de-secao-do-rodape_texto-em-destaque-na-coluna {
  color: var(--color-text-white);
  font-size: var(--font-size-medium);
  font-weight: var(--font-weight-bold);
  margin-bottom: var(--spacing-lg);
  position: relative;
  padding-bottom: var(--spacing-sm);
}

.titulo-de-secao-do-rodape_texto-em-destaque-na-coluna::after {
  content: '';
  position: absolute;
  bottom: 0;
  left: 0;
  width: 40px;
  height: 2px;
  background-color: var(--color-brand-gold);
}

/* ================================================================
   COLUNA 1: Marca (logo + tagline)
   ================================================================ */

.marca-mp-tintas-epoxi_logo-pequeno-no-rodape {
  width: 60px;
  height: auto;
  margin-bottom: var(--spacing-md);
}

.primeira-loja-de-tintas-epoxi-do-brasil_frase-de-apresentacao-no-rodape {
  font-size: var(--font-size-small);
  line-height: var(--line-height-relaxed);
  color: var(--color-text-on-dark);
}

/* ================================================================
   COLUNA 2: Fale conosco (telefones + email)
   ================================================================ */

.telefone-whatsapp-e-email_lista-de-contatos-no-rodape {
  list-style: none;
  padding: 0;
  margin: 0;
  display: flex;
  flex-direction: column;
  gap: var(--spacing-sm);
}

.dado-de-contato_link-clicavel-no-rodape {
  display: flex;
  align-items: center;
  gap: var(--spacing-sm);
  font-size: var(--font-size-small);
  color: var(--color-text-on-dark);
  transition: color var(--transition-fast);
}

.dado-de-contato_link-clicavel-no-rodape:hover {
  color: var(--color-brand-gold);
}

.dado-de-contato_link-clicavel-no-rodape i {
  width: 16px;
  text-align: center;
  color: var(--color-brand-gold);
  font-size: var(--font-size-small);
}

/* ================================================================
   COLUNA 3: Horário de atendimento + endereço físico
   ================================================================ */

.horario-de-funcionamento-segunda-a-sexta-8h-as-18h_texto-no-rodape {
  font-size: var(--font-size-small);
  line-height: var(--line-height-relaxed);
  color: var(--color-text-on-dark);
  margin-bottom: var(--spacing-lg);
}

.horario-de-funcionamento-segunda-a-sexta-8h-as-18h_texto-no-rodape i {
  color: var(--color-brand-gold);
  margin-right: var(--spacing-xs);
}

.endereco-rua-siqueira-bueno-1326-belenzinho-sao-paulo_texto-no-rodape {
  font-size: var(--font-size-small);
  line-height: var(--line-height-relaxed);
  color: var(--color-text-on-dark);
  font-style: normal;
}

.endereco-rua-siqueira-bueno-1326-belenzinho-sao-paulo_texto-no-rodape i {
  color: var(--color-brand-gold);
  margin-right: var(--spacing-xs);
}

/* ================================================================
   COLUNA 4: Redes sociais
   ================================================================ */

.redes-sociais_area-de-icones-no-rodape {
  display: flex;
  gap: var(--spacing-md);
}

.informacoes-da-empresa-contato-horario-endereco-e-youtube_rodape-escuro a.canal-youtube-da-empresa_icone-clicavel-no-rodape {
  display: flex;
  align-items: center;
  justify-content: center;
  width: 40px;
  height: 40px;
  border-radius: 50%;
  background-color: rgba(255, 255, 255, 0.1);
  color: var(--color-text-white);
  font-size: var(--font-size-medium);
  transition: background-color var(--transition-default), transform var(--transition-default);
}

.informacoes-da-empresa-contato-horario-endereco-e-youtube_rodape-escuro a.canal-youtube-da-empresa_icone-clicavel-no-rodape:hover {
  background-color: var(--color-brand-gold);
  color: var(--color-brand-dark-navy);
  transform: translateY(-2px);
}

/* ================================================================
   BARRA INFERIOR: Copyright e créditos
   ================================================================ */

.direitos-autorais-mp-tintas-epoxi_barra-inferior-do-rodape {
  border-top: 1px solid rgba(255, 255, 255, 0.1);
  padding: var(--spacing-lg) 0;
  display: flex;
  justify-content: space-between;
  align-items: center;
  font-size: var(--font-size-xsmall);
  color: rgba(255, 255, 255, 0.5);
}

.copyright-mp-tintas-epoxi-2026_texto-de-direitos-autorais-no-rodape {
  margin: 0;
}

.informacoes-da-empresa-contato-horario-endereco-e-youtube_rodape-escuro__developer-credit a {
  color: rgba(255, 255, 255, 0.5);
  transition: color var(--transition-fast);
}

.informacoes-da-empresa-contato-horario-endereco-e-youtube_rodape-escuro__developer-credit a:hover {
  color: var(--color-brand-gold);
}

/* ================================================================
   RESPONSIVIDADE DO FOOTER
   ================================================================ */

@media (max-width: 1024px) {
  .marca-contato-horario-endereco-e-redes-sociais_quatro-colunas-do-rodape {
    grid-template-columns: repeat(2, 1fr);
  }
}

@media (max-width: 480px) {
  .informacoes-da-empresa-contato-horario-endereco-e-youtube_rodape-escuro {
    padding: var(--spacing-2xl) 0 0;
  }

  .marca-contato-horario-endereco-e-redes-sociais_quatro-colunas-do-rodape {
    grid-template-columns: 1fr;
    gap: var(--spacing-2xl);
    text-align: center;
  }

  .titulo-de-secao-do-rodape_texto-em-destaque-na-coluna::after {
    left: 50%;
    transform: translateX(-50%);
  }

  .redes-sociais_area-de-icones-no-rodape {
    justify-content: center;
  }

  .direitos-autorais-mp-tintas-epoxi_barra-inferior-do-rodape {
    flex-direction: column;
    gap: var(--spacing-sm);
    text-align: center;
  }
}
